Iwan and Ben are joined by the winners of the Myelopathy.org Research Award 2023 - Aditya Vedantam and Kajana Satkunendrarajah - for their investigation of how breathing is affected in DCM, with some stark findings and potential implications for our understanding of fatigue.
The prize is awarded by the charity’s scientific steering committee to the best scientific study aligned with one of the research priorities each year. You can read more about the award at https://myelopathy.org/research-award/.

Iwan and Ben pause for reflection, 10 years since they first came together to create Myelopathy.org (alongside Mark Kotter), and almost 5 years since the research priorities were established in DCM. The community and reach of the charity has grown significantly over this time, which has become a powerful platform for progress. However alongside opportunity, the size also brings operational challenges. It feels like Myelopathy.org is at a tipping point, and to truly kick on we need to focus on growing financial investment. What can be done? Where could this go? Some of the critical topics discussed. If you have ideas or suggestions do get in touch ben@myelopathy.org.
